23T brackets (bead blasted)
These brackets will allow you to use ITR calipers on ANY ef/eg/ek/da/dc regarless of if you currently have 9.4" or 10.3" rotors.
All civic non ex/si guys will upgrade from 9.4" to 10.3" rotor and use the 23T bracket + ITR caliper
All civic ex/si & DA/DC guys will have to upgrade from 10.3" to 11.1" rotors & then use 23T bracket + ITR caliper.

Just some fun facts:
All civic non ex/si caliper has 53mm size piston.
All civic ex/si & da/dc calipers are also 53mm piston but have a larger pad surface than All civic non ex/si.
ITR calipers has 57mm piston & pad surface is much larger than all civic ex/si & da/dc.
